The Wise Effort Show with Dr. Diana Hill is a show about how to live wisely. You’ll learn how to put your energy into places that matter most to you while making a difference in the world. This show is for you if:...you’re a high achiever feeling burned out from tasks that don’t matter....you want to invest your energy in fulfilling and sustainable ways....you seek holistic living without the pressure of a rigid wellness checklist....you care about your physical, mental, emotional, and spiritual health....you appreciate science but are open to exploring spirituality and contemplative practices...

How to Use Polyvagal Theory to Shift Your Nervous System with Deb Dana 19.09.2022

Do you know how your nervous system works? Polyvagal theory explains how our nervous system evolved and offers insight into why we become activated or shut down during stress. In this episode, Deb Dana helps us understand polyvagal theory and offers strategies to help you shift your nervous system toward connection and safety. ACT for Body Image Flexibility with Dr. Diana Hill 03.07.2022

If you don’t feel positive about your body image, it’s not your fault. You have a brain designed to seek out flaws, a learning history that may have punished or praised certain body features, and a culture built around unrealistic body expectations.
